Transaction 695c0e43452bfe1c3da2d93a91b7df45142e0f320e1100021e30c9e4a7c4c866
1 Input
1 Output
-
695c0e43452bfe1c3da2d93a91b7df45142e0f320e1100021e30c9e4a7c4c866:0
- value
- 103416
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58aac1e67d1af0718b8316fb53b63e5622ecee2f OP_EQUAL
- address
- 39mqwrkZgDtLdvkaDAnujU5TsLtUnwYi8e